Join us for a powerful production of Dear Evan Hansen, a Tony Award–winning musical about a socially anxious high school student who longs to belong. After a misunderstanding following a loss in his school community, Evan finds himself caught in a lie that brings connection and attention—but also difficult consequences. Through powerful music and storytelling, the show explores themes of mental health, grief, honesty, and the importance of being seen for who you truly are.
